Technical Support Manager

3 weeks ago


Ottawa, Ontario, Canada Fortinet Full time
About the Role

We are seeking a highly skilled Technical Support Manager to join our team at Fortinet. As a key member of our customer-facing team, you will be responsible for managing a team of technical support engineers, ensuring timely and effective resolution of customer issues, and driving customer satisfaction.

Key Responsibilities
  • Lead a team of technical support engineers, providing guidance and oversight to ensure excellent customer service.
  • Monitor and manage support engineer queues, escalating issues as necessary to ensure timely resolution.
  • Onboard new customers, ensuring a seamless experience and setting the stage for long-term success.
  • Perform routine case reviews, providing feedback to engineers and identifying areas for improvement.
  • Participate in quality calibration and validation processes to ensure consistency and excellence.
  • Improve productivity by highlighting deficiencies and recommending changes in methods, processes, and tools.
  • Monitor and manage operational and customer satisfaction metrics to meet organizational goals.
  • Provide input to training and development planning, as well as performance evaluations.
  • Manage customer escalations, following up with customer satisfaction surveys to ensure ongoing improvement.
  • Highlight serious issues and bugs to engineering and escalation teams for resolution.
  • Report detailed operational statuses to direct leadership to ensure full functional visibility.
  • Build and maintain strong relationships with sales teams to drive business growth.
  • Support and motivate a team working high-profile cases, often under pressure from important and high-ranking customer entities.
  • Coordinate schedules locally and with regionally separated hubs to ensure continuous service and meet expected performance.
About Our Team

Join the Fortinet TAC Ottawa team, known for its collaborative ethos, working seamlessly with global customers, internal engineering teams, and product development groups. Our team culture emphasizes continuous learning, innovation, and a strong commitment to customer satisfaction. We foster an environment where team members support each other, share knowledge, and leverage AI to solve complex technical challenges.

Why Join Us

We encourage candidates from all backgrounds and identities to apply. We offer a supportive work environment and a competitive Total Rewards package to support your overall health and financial well-being. Embark on a challenging, enjoyable, and rewarding career journey with Fortinet, bringing solutions that make a meaningful and lasting impact to our 660,000+ customers around the globe.



  • Ottawa, Ontario, Canada Fortinet Full time

    About the RoleFortinet is seeking a skilled Technical Support Manager to join our Ottawa team. As a key member of our Technical Assistance Center (TAC), you will be responsible for managing a team of Technical Support Engineers, ensuring exceptional customer service, and driving business growth.Key ResponsibilitiesLead a team of Technical Support Engineers,...


  • Ottawa, Ontario, Canada Fortinet Full time

    About the RoleWe are seeking a highly skilled Technical Support Manager to join our team at Fortinet. As a key member of our customer-facing team, you will be responsible for managing a team of technical support engineers, ensuring timely and effective resolution of customer issues, and driving customer satisfaction.Key ResponsibilitiesLead a team of...


  • Ottawa, Ontario, Canada Fortinet Full time

    About the RoleWe are seeking a highly skilled Technical Support Manager to join our team at Fortinet. As a key member of our customer-facing team, you will be responsible for managing a team of technical support engineers, ensuring timely and effective resolution of customer issues, and driving customer satisfaction.Key ResponsibilitiesLead a team of...


  • Ottawa, Ontario, Canada Fortinet Full time

    About the RoleWe are seeking a highly skilled Technical Support Manager to join our team at Fortinet. As a key member of our customer-facing team, you will be responsible for managing a team of technical support engineers, ensuring timely and effective resolution of customer issues, and driving customer satisfaction.Key ResponsibilitiesLead a team of...


  • Ottawa, Ontario, Canada Fortinet Full time

    About the RoleWe are seeking a highly skilled Technical Support Manager to join our team at Fortinet. As a key member of our customer-facing team, you will be responsible for managing a team of technical support engineers, ensuring timely and effective resolution of customer issues, and driving customer satisfaction.Key ResponsibilitiesLead a team of...


  • Ottawa, Ontario, Canada Safariland Full time

    Job Title: Technical Support ManagerUnder the supervision of the IT Services Manager, this position will coordinate the efficient and effective operations of OneIT support, including work direction and supervision of technicians as well as coordination with other IT teams as needed.This position is responsible for planning, assigning, and directing work;...

  • IT Support Manager

    2 months 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    IT Support Manager OpportunityWe are seeking an experienced IT Support Manager to provide technical expertise and ensure the smooth operation of our IT systems.Key Responsibilities:Provide technical support to customers and resolve issues efficientlyEnsure the reliability and performance of our IT systemsCollaborate with the team to implement IT solutions...

  • IT Support Manager

    2 months 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    IT Support Manager OpportunityWe are seeking an experienced IT Support Manager to provide technical expertise and ensure the smooth operation of our IT systems.Key Responsibilities:Provide technical support to customers and resolve issues efficientlyEnsure the reliability and performance of our IT systemsCollaborate with the team to implement IT solutions...

  • IT Support Manager

    2 months 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    Job Summary:BeBee Professionals is seeking an experienced IT Support Manager to lead our technical operations in Ottawa. The successful candidate will be responsible for providing expert technical support to our customers and ensuring the smooth functioning of our IT systems.Key Responsibilities:Provide technical support to customers via phone, email, and...

  • IT Support Manager

    2 months 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    Job Summary:BeBee Professionals is seeking an experienced IT Support Manager to lead our technical operations in Ottawa. The successful candidate will be responsible for providing expert technical support to our customers and ensuring the smooth functioning of our IT systems.Key Responsibilities:Provide technical support to customers via phone, email, and...

  • IT Support Manager

    1 month 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    IT Support Manager OpportunityWe are seeking an experienced IT Support Manager to provide technical expertise and ensure the smooth operation of our IT systems.Key Responsibilities:Provide technical support to customers and resolve issues efficientlyEnsure the reliability and performance of our IT systemsCollaborate with the team to implement IT solutions...

  • IT Support Manager

    1 month ago


    Ottawa, Ontario, Canada beBee Professionals Full time

    IT Support Manager OpportunityWe are seeking an experienced IT Support Manager to provide technical expertise and ensure the smooth operation of our IT systems.Key Responsibilities:Provide technical support to customers and resolve issues efficientlyEnsure the reliability and performance of our IT systemsCollaborate with the team to implement IT solutions...


  • Ottawa, Ontario, Canada 8463859 Canada Inc. Full time

    About the RoleWe are seeking a highly skilled Information Technology Specialist to join our team at 8463859 Canada Inc. as a Technical Support Analyst. In this role, you will be responsible for providing technical assistance to users experiencing difficulties with computer systems and software.Key ResponsibilitiesTechnical Support: Respond to user inquiries...


  • Ottawa, Ontario, Canada 8463859 Canada Inc. Full time

    About the RoleWe are seeking a highly skilled Information Technology Specialist to join our team at 8463859 Canada Inc. as a Technical Support Analyst. In this role, you will be responsible for providing technical assistance to users experiencing difficulties with computer systems and software.Key ResponsibilitiesTechnical Support: Respond to user inquiries...


  • Ottawa, Ontario, Canada Ross Full time

    Job Title: Technical Support AssociateAt Ross Video, we're looking for a skilled Technical Support Associate to join our team. As a Technical Support Associate, you will be responsible for providing exceptional customer service and technical support to our clients.Key Responsibilities:Provide phone-based technical support and onsite support as needed for...


  • Ottawa, Ontario, Canada Ross Full time

    Job Title: Technical Support AssociateAt Ross Video, we're looking for a skilled Technical Support Associate to join our team. As a Technical Support Associate, you will be responsible for providing exceptional customer service and technical support to our clients.Key Responsibilities:Provide phone-based technical support and onsite support as needed for...


  • Ottawa, Ontario, Canada N-able Technologies Ltd. Full time

    We are seeking a highly motivated and technical individual to join our Support team as a Technical Support Specialist. In this role, you will be responsible for delivering high-quality service and support to our partners via various communication channels. You will utilize your technical knowledge and problem-solving skills to provide an excellent support...


  • Ottawa, Ontario, Canada Orbcomm Full time

    About the Role:We are seeking a skilled Technical Support Specialist to provide in-depth technical guidance to our customers. This role requires a support-oriented individual with strong investigative and troubleshooting skills to resolve technical issues efficiently.Key Responsibilities:Document and track support requests and resolutions in our ticketing...


  • Ottawa, Ontario, Canada Orbcomm Full time

    About the Role:We are seeking a skilled Technical Support Specialist to provide in-depth technical guidance to our customers. This role requires a support-oriented individual with strong investigative and troubleshooting skills to resolve technical issues efficiently.Key Responsibilities:Document and track support requests and resolutions in our ticketing...


  • Ottawa, Ontario, Canada Ross Full time

    Technical Support SpecialistAt Ross Video, we're committed to delivering exceptional customer experiences. As a Technical Support Specialist, you'll play a critical role in ensuring our customers receive top-notch support for our products.Key Responsibilities:Provide phone-based technical support and onsite support as needed for Ross Video productsAssist...